Skip to content

SQL恢复删除的数据库:成功率高的恢复方式分析

2025-10-24 04:31:02   来源:技王数据恢复

SQL恢复删除的数据库:成功率高的恢复方式分析

SQL恢复删除的数据库:成功率高的恢复方式分析

引言段

在数据管理中,数据库的删除可能会带来严重的后果,尤其是当重要信息被误删时。许多用户面临着如何有效恢复SQL数据库的挑战。本文将深入探讨SQL恢复删除的数据库的多种恢复方法,分析各自的成功率,为用户提供最佳的解决方案。通过了解这些方法,用户可以更好地应对数据丢失带来的风险,确保重要信息的安全。

常见故障分析

在使用SQL数据库时,用户可能会遭遇多种故障,导致数据的意外删除。以下是几类典型故障的分析:

误操作导致的数据删除

在日常操作中,用户可能因为误操作而删除了重要的数据库。例如,一名数据库管理员在执行清理操作时,误用了DROP命令,导致整个数据库被删除。这种情况在大型企业中尤为常见,因为管理员需处理大量数据,操作失误的风险随之增加。

软件故障或崩溃

软件故障或系统崩溃也是导致SQL数据库数据丢失的常见原因。比如,某个企业在进行系统升级时,因软件不兼容导致数据库崩溃,造成部分数据无法访问。此类故障通常需要专业的恢复工具来解决。

恶意攻击或病毒感染

网络安全问题日益严重,恶意攻击或病毒感染也可能导致SQL数据库的数据丢失。例如,一家企业的数据库遭到勒索病毒攻击,导致所有数据被加密,无法访问。这类情况需要迅速采取措施,以恢复被攻击的数据。

操作方法与步骤

工具准备

在进行SQL数据库恢复之前,用户需要准备一些必要的工具。常用的恢复工具包括SQL Server Management Studio、ApexSQL Recover等。这些工具能够帮助用户扫描数据库,并找出可恢复的数据。

环境配置

确保恢复环境的配置正确是成功恢复的关键。用户应在一台与原数据库相同或兼容的服务器上进行恢复操作,以避免因环境不兼容导致的恢复失败。确保有足够的存储空间来保存恢复的数据。

操作流程

恢复SQL数据库的具体操作流程如下:

  1. 打开SQL Server Management Studio,连接到目标服务器。
  2. 在对象资源管理器中,右键点击“数据库”,选择“恢复数据库”。
  3. 在弹出的窗口中,选择“设备”,然后添加备份文件。如果没有备份文件,可以使用数据恢复工具进行扫描。
  4. 根据提示选择恢复方式,一般推荐选择“完整恢复”以确保数据的完整性。
  5. 确认所有设置后,点击“确定”开始恢复过程。

注意事项

在进行数据库恢复时,用户需注意以下几点:

  • 确保在恢复前备份当前数据库,以防止数据丢失。
  • 在恢复过程中,避免进行其他数据库操作,以减少干扰。
  • 恢复完成后,务必验证数据的完整性和可用性。

实战恢复案例

案例一:误操作恢复

设备类型:SQL Server 2019;数据量:500GB;恢复用时:2小时;恢复率:95%。

某公司数据库管理员因误操作删除了重要的。使用ApexSQL Recover工具进行恢复,经过2小时的扫描和恢复,成功恢复了95%的数据,避免了公司重大损失。

案例二:软件故障恢复

设备类型:SQL Server 2017;数据量:200GB;恢复用时:1.5小时;恢复率:90%。

在一次系统升级中,某企业的SQL数据库因软件不兼容崩溃。使用SQL Server Management Studio进行恢复,经过1.5小时的操作,成功恢复了90%的数据,保障了公司的正常运营。

案例三:恶意攻击恢复

设备类型:SQL Server 2016;数据量:1TB;恢复用时:3小时;恢复率:80%。

某企业的数据库遭遇勒索病毒攻击,导致数据被加密。通过专业的数据恢复公司,使用高端恢复工具进行恢复,最终恢复了80%的数据,虽然部分数据无法恢复,但企业及时采取措施,减少了损失。

常见问题 FAQ 模块

Q: 格式化后还能恢复吗?

A: 格式化后恢复的可能性取决于数据是否被覆盖,通常情况下可以尝试使用专业的数据恢复工具进行恢复。

Q: NAS误删数据有救吗?

A: 是的,NAS设备的数据恢复通常可以通过备份或使用专业的数据恢复工具实现。

Q: 使用SQL工具恢复数据的成功率高吗?

A: 成功率因工具和具体情况而异,通常专业工具的成功率较高。

Q: 如何选择合适的恢复工具?

A: 选择工具时应考虑软件的兼容性、用户评价以及支持的恢复类型。

Q: 数据恢复后如何确保数据安全?

A: 建议定期备份数据,并使用防病毒软件保护数据库安全。

Q: 数据恢复的费用一般是多少?

A: 数据恢复费用因服务提供商而异,通常在几百到几千元不等。

立即行动,保护您的数据安全

如您遇到SQL数据库恢复的问题,欢迎立即拨打进行免费咨询。我们在全国范围内设有9大直营网点,包括北京、上海、杭州、武汉、成都、沈阳、长春、深圳和重庆,期待为您提供专业的服务,帮助您快速恢复重要数据,确保您的业务持续运转!

Back To Top
Search